Procedure Overview: Provides a step-by-step explanation of the egg freezing process, from consultation to storage

The egg freezing process begins with an initial consultation with a fertility specialist. During this consultation, the specialist will discuss the patient's medical history, perform a physical examination, and conduct blood tests to assess hormone levels and ovarian reserve. Based on these results, the specialist will determine if the patient is a suitable candidate for egg freezing and recommend a personalized treatment plan.

The next step involves ovarian stimulation, where the patient will be prescribed hormones to stimulate the ovaries to produce multiple eggs. This process typically takes about 10-14 days and requires regular monitoring through blood tests and ultrasound scans to track the development of the eggs.

Once the eggs have reached maturity, the patient will undergo a minor surgical procedure called egg retrieval. This procedure is performed under sedation and involves using a thin needle to extract the eggs from the ovaries. The retrieved eggs are then examined by an embryologist to determine their quality and quantity.

The viable eggs are then frozen using a process called vitrification. This involves rapidly cooling the eggs to a temperature of -196°C (-320°F) in a specialized freezer. The eggs can be stored in this state for an indefinite period, allowing the patient to use them at a later time when they are ready to conceive.

Success Rates: Explores the factors influencing the success rates of egg freezing and subsequent IVF procedures

The success rates of egg freezing and subsequent in vitro fertilization (IVF) procedures are influenced by several key factors. One of the most significant is the age of the woman at the time of egg freezing. Younger women, typically those under 35, have higher success rates due to the better quality and quantity of their eggs. As women age, the number and quality of their eggs decline, which can lead to lower success rates in both egg freezing and IVF.

Another important factor is the technique used for egg freezing. There are two main methods: slow freezing and vitrification. Vitrification is a newer, faster method that involves rapidly freezing the eggs in a glass-like state. This method has been shown to result in higher success rates compared to slow freezing, as it better preserves the structure and function of the eggs.

The success of IVF procedures following egg thawing also depends on the quality of the sperm used, the skill of the embryologist, and the overall health of the woman. Women with certain medical conditions, such as endometriosis or polycystic ovary syndrome (PCOS), may have lower success rates. Additionally, lifestyle factors such as smoking, alcohol consumption, and obesity can negatively impact IVF success rates.

Cost Considerations: Breaks down the financial aspects, including the initial procedure costs and ongoing storage fees

The financial aspects of egg freezing can be a significant consideration for many individuals. Initial procedure costs can vary widely depending on factors such as location, clinic reputation, and the specific techniques used. On average, the cost of an egg freezing cycle can range from $10,000 to $20,000, with some clinics offering package deals or financing options to make the procedure more accessible.

In addition to the initial costs, ongoing storage fees are another important financial consideration. These fees can vary depending on the storage facility and the duration of storage, but they typically range from $500 to $1,000 per year. Some clinics may offer discounted rates for long-term storage or bundle storage fees into the initial procedure cost.

When considering the costs of egg freezing, it's important to also factor in potential additional expenses, such as medications, ultrasounds, and follow-up appointments. These costs can add up quickly, so it's essential to have a clear understanding of the total financial commitment before undergoing the procedure.

Egg freezing, while a marvel of modern reproductive technology, raises significant ethical and legal questions that must be carefully considered. One of the primary ethical concerns is the issue of consent. At what age is a woman fully informed and capable of giving consent to freeze her eggs? This question is particularly pertinent given the irreversible nature of the procedure and the long-term implications it may have on a woman's reproductive choices.

Legally, the ownership of frozen eggs is another complex issue. If a woman freezes her eggs at a young age, who retains ownership as she grows older? Can she transfer ownership to a partner or spouse? What happens if she becomes incapacitated or passes away? These are critical questions that require clear legal frameworks to ensure that the rights and wishes of the individual are respected.

Furthermore, the use of egg freezing in assisted reproductive technologies (ART) introduces additional ethical considerations. For instance, the potential for creating embryos through in vitro fertilization (IVF) using frozen eggs raises questions about the status of these embryos and the rights of potential parents. Should embryos be considered legal entities with rights of their own, or should they be viewed solely as property of the individuals who created them?
